MGM Grand, Las Vegas - Radio Rahim catches up with WBC heavyweight champion Deontay Wilder to discuss how his career changed since winning the belt from Bermane Stiverne in January, his thoughts on Al Haymon's new boxing series 'Premier Boxing Champions' - the road to a world title unification and what plans he has for himself in terms of the date and the opponents, reasons for why his career was taken so slowly, getting a unification with WBO/IBO/WBA/IBF heavyweight champion Wladimir Klitschko and more.
